#d24b18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d24b18 is composed of 82.4% red, 29.4%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.3% magenta, 88.6%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 16.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.5% and a lightness of 45.9%. #d24b18 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9630 with #a50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

● #d24b18 color description : Strong orange.
#d24b18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d24b18 has RGB values of R:210, G:75,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.89,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13781784.

Shades and Tints of #d24b18
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100602 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d24b18
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787472 is the less saturated color, while #e44306 is the most saturated one.
